Out-of-town and Looking For a Great Fundraiser?

Okay, just remember, we're not looking for local competition on the recycling thing!  But, if you are a school,  library, or non-profit OUTSIDE of Grenada...please check out  http://www.fundingfactory.com/.  They provide free shipping labels...you collect and ship used printer cartridges, old cell phones, replaced electronics, etc. and get $$ in return.  (Or, businesses can ship directly using the free labels and specify that your organization earn the donation.)

If you decide to sign up, please list GLAD (ID# 104044) as the referring organization at the time that you register your organization.  We'll get greatly appreciated bonus points that equal real money, especially if they receive your first shipment of recycling items before the end of 2012.

Volunteers Needed

Volunteers are currently needed to work one-to-one with adult learners beginning as soon as possible.  Volunteers should be over 18 years old and hold at least a high school diploma or GED credential.  Please call 226-7462 to set up volunteer training or for more information.
